If some fields of tables in database contain html tags such as 'H<sub>2</sub>O' (here is html tag 'sub') or 'some<b>text</b>'(here is html tag 'b') how can I to make Report Builder 6i to understand these tags or at least don't show them?
Or how in another way can I format a part of text inside the field?
thanx before
MaxHi Maxim,
If the output is PDF, the only way is to filter the incoming values yourself. You will need to create a PL/SQL column and remove the HTML markup tags. This, of course, leaves you without attributes you wanted in text (ie: the no "Bold" characters). You can still do this in with the same report basing the output from the PL/SQl formula column on the "desformat" input parameter.
Reports doesn't have any "markup" capability. ie: A field only has one font & one colour. You can have multiple fonts for boilerplate text but, again, only a single colour.

SudhansuI just verified and the Description for Products (and possibly other objects too) are stored in table COMM_PRSHTEXT.
The relevant Data element is COMT_PRSHTEXTX which has the domain PRSHTEXT40.
If you look at this domain you have a parameter "lowercase" which is available as a flag option.
<u><b>The explanation about this Flag is the following:</b></u>
Lowercase letters allowed/not allowed
If this flag is set, upper case and lower case are distinguished when you enter values with screen masks.
Otherwise all the letters entered will be converted to upper case when you enter values with a screen mask.
This mechansim is in effect for all the fields referring to this domain.
<b>Solution would be</b> to verify if for this data-element the same Domain is used.
If yes, you can flag this option in the domain.
this should solve your problem.

How to allign text under the barcode with same width?
Hi,
I need to put a barcode in my form with the human readable text right under it and more importantly,irrespective of the number of digits of the text number, it needs to be space out exactly equal to the barcode length.can anyone please help with text formatting here? And what if the barcode might change in future? Something like below:
II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IIII
1 2 3 4 5 6 7
IIIIIIIIIIIIIIIII
1234567
Edited by: Aditi Bhandari on Nov 22, 2009 3:38 PMFor sapscripts and smart forms (what is your techno?), SAP allows you only to print barcodes (bars), not the texts corresponding to these barcodes, so you will have to implement a custom solution.
As SAP doesn't provide you the actual width of the generated barcode, you will have to determine empirically the formula.
I think it will be rather tough to use "space" characters or font size to manage the spacing between characters.
Instead, I see 2 solutions:
- send directly the text to the printer with the right Character Per Inch value : First calculate how many characters per inch you need (barcode estimated width divided by number of characters), then use print controls HEX - ENDHEX to define the instructions in printer language (for each device type you will print to). For better rendering use fixed font (COURIER, etc.) Note that it will work for printout, but not for print preview (text won't appear at all).
- second solution would be to generate text as an image if you have such a software, and print the image. It will work well in all situations. -

How to add the line item text in the Ledger line item report
Hi SAP Gurus,
I having one requirement from the user. He wants the line item text which we will enter in FB60/FB70/FB50 has to be shown in the Ledger line item report. Right now this field is not available. Is there any possible we can make this line item text in the ledger line item report i.e. FBL1N/FBL3N/FBL5N?
advance thanks for the help.
Regards,
Deva.Hi,
You can do the below to get this. (You can change the names of the function modules as per your wish/ organization naming convention):-
Step 1:-
Create function module Z_GET_SGTXT as below:-
Import:-
BELNR LIKE BKPF-BELNR
BUKRS LIKE BKPF-BUKRS
BUZEI LIKE BSEG-BUZEI
GJAHR LIKE BKPF-GJAHR
Export:-
PRCTR LIKE BSEG-SGTXT
FUNCTION Z_GET_SGTXT.
""Local Interface:
*" IMPORTING
*" VALUE(BELNR) LIKE BKPF-BELNR
*" VALUE(BUKRS) LIKE BKPF-BUKRS
*" VALUE(BUZEI) LIKE BSEG-BUZEI
*" VALUE(GJAHR) LIKE BKPF-GJAHR
*" EXPORTING
*" VALUE(SGTXT) LIKE BSEG-SGTXT
SELECT SINGLE SGTXT FROM BSEG INTO SGTXT WHERE GJAHR = GJAHR
AND BELNR = BELNR
AND BUKRS = BUKRS
AND BUZEI = BUZEI.
ENDFUNCTION.
Step 2:-
Then create the Function Modules as below:-
Z_LINE_ITEMS_GET_SGTXT (Copy of SAMPLE_INTERFACE_00001650)
FUNCTION Module Z_LINE_ITEMS_GET_SGTXT.
""Local Interface:
*" IMPORTING
*" VALUE(I_POSTAB) LIKE RFPOS STRUCTURE RFPOS
*" EXPORTING
*" VALUE(E_POSTAB) LIKE RFPOS STRUCTURE RFPOS
Initialize Output by using the following line
E_POSTAB = I_POSTAB.
E_POSTAB = I_POSTAB. "<-- important
CALL FUNCTION 'Z_GET_SGTXT'
EXPORTING
BELNR = I_POSTAB-BELNR
BUKRS = I_POSTAB-BUKRS
BUZEI = I_POSTAB-BUZEI
GJAHR = I_POSTAB-GJAHR
IMPORTING
SGTXT = E_POSTAB-SGTXT
EXCEPTIONS
OTHERS = 1.
ENDFUNCTION.
Step3:-
Transaction FIBF:-
Settings -> Products -> of a Customer
SGTXT Text in Line Item Display Active
Settings -> P/S Module -> of a Customer
00001650 SGTXT Z_LINE_ITEMS_GET_SGTXT
Step 4:-
Create the layout for FBL*N with display of the TEXT.
